My beautiful girlfriend is currently planning her wedding and like most couples she is paying a small fortune for her photographer... an expense that i believe is a necessity. Keep in mind that it's your wedding photos that you will be looking at for years to come, so you want to get it right, and be happy with your choice. Which is why i suggest you make a scrapbook of the photos you want to replicate and show these to your photographer before your big day. When my girlfriend showed me the photographer she has booked, i thought the photography is fabulous, however some of the styles of shots are a bit out-dated... more specifically the shots of the bouquet, perfume and shoes sitting on the bed... very 1980's and not very 'fashionista bride'. So here is a collection of photos to show a modern way to photograph the bridal bouquet. Most commonly it's with the groom holding the bouquet, the bouquet sitting on a gorgeous chair, or a shot of the flowers with the bride holding them. You have to agree these images have a lot more character and emotion about them rather them just sitting on an old bed. Something to think about.
